HUDDERSFIELD YMCA are holding a pre-season fitness and conditioning session at Laund Hill on Thursday (7.00) in preparation for the serious build-up training which kicks off on July 22.

Newly-installed chairman Gary Haigh said: “We have re-structured the coaching set-up with a new team, headed by Jamie Marsden, in place for this season, and already we are seeing an upturn in interest at the club after last season’s disappointment.

“I’m delighted that we have already had a number of new players commit themselves to the club for the new season, and several more have shown a great interest and are set to train with the side before making their decisions.

“We desperately needed to stop the rot after being relegated to Yorkshire II last season, and we are looking at this season to more or less consolidate.

“A couple of quality players have already signed for us, and obviously we are looking to strengthen throughout the club, including the second team, so we have a side playing competitive rugby with sufficient players able to come into the first team if required.

“And away from the playing side I’m delighted to say that the state-of-the-art floodlights have been installed, and now we’re just waiting for them to be wired up.

“Obviously when they are operating it will give us several more options.

“All in all we’re looking forward to a good season and seeing as many players, or indeed anyone interested in playing at whatever level, turning up for Thursday’s fitness session, or for the full training session later in the month.”
